Publication number: 20230191609Abstract: A multiple hydraulic robot system for precisely installing a girder according to the present disclosure may comprise: four hydraulic robots connected to both sides of two connection plates which are coupled to both ends of the top surface of a girder installed between bridge piers and to which cables of a crane are connected, wherein the robots move the girder horizontally and vertically; a hydraulic system for operating actuators of the four hydraulic robots; and a controller which controls the remotely operated four hydraulic robots by means of a synchronization control algorithm to precisely adjust the installing position of the girder.Type: ApplicationFiled: January 11, 2021Publication date: June 22, 2023Inventors: Jeong Woo PARK, Hyogon KIM, Hyojun LEE, Jong Chan KIM, Kyoungseok NOH, Young Ho CHOI, Jeong Hwan HWANG, Jo Hyun PARK

Publication number: 20120143431Abstract: The present invention provides a diagnostic apparatus using a microphone. More specifically, the diagnostic apparatus utilizes a first microphone, a second microphone, a first unit, a controller and second unit. The first microphone is positioned within an engine compartment and the second microphone is positioned within an interior of a vehicle to receive the noise. The second unit records the noise inputted through the first microphone or the second microphone or both and the controller analyzes and diagnoses a vehicle utilizing the noise recorded by the first unit to determine if a failure in the vehicle has occurred. When a vehicle failure is detected by the controller, the second unit then notifies a user of the location of a failed part in the vehicle.Type: ApplicationFiled: June 30, 2011Publication date: June 7, 2012Applicants: HYUNDAI MOTOR COMPANY, C&S TECHNOLOGY CO., LTD., KIA MOTORS CORPORATIONInventors: Sang Ki Kim, Suk Young Rho, Don Hyoung Lee, Jeong Hwan Hwang, Jeong Yeol Kim, Seong Il Kim

Patent number: 5696554Abstract: A CCD-defect compensating method for a camcorder is disclosed including the steps of: sequentially delaying input pixel data; operating the values of pixels preceding and behind two stages from an nth pixel, and comparing the operated value with a reference level value to detect the presence or absence of a defect; averaging the pixel data two stages preceding and behind the nth pixel having the defect, to thereby obtain the nth pixel data; deciding the position of the defect to thereby generate a defect compensating control signal; and selectively compensating only for the pixel data averaged in the averaging step or the pixel data having the defect and delayed in the pixel delaying step, and outputting the compensated data with the original (externally input) pixel data.Type: GrantFiled: June 1, 1995Date of Patent: December 9, 1997Assignee: LG Electronics, Inc.Inventor: Jeong Hwan Hwang
